    Re: Making Endless Wave Harem Pants

    I am a very good seamstress but I dislike knits and synthetics so I ended up modifying the pattern. So I don't think my time estimates would help you.

    If you are trying to simplify it, try two things:
    Make the fins as long triangles instead of curved flounces;
    Use your iron to make folds where you want the fins to go. They don't have to be the exact spacing on the pattern: using the same amount of space between them will work too. Just keep the first and last fins 10" from the side seams.

    Re: Making Endless Wave Harem Pants

    I pin and stitch the ruffles to the pants prior to assembling the pant. Easier and certainly faster than dealing with volumes of fabric. If you use a narrow fabric you will not have the fullness that resembles a skirt. The 60" wide nonsheer tricot is my fav for the body of the harem pants. Softer fabrics certainly work better. As per the pattern do not bother with a seam allowance, stitch along the edge. The sequins were the only step that I disliked. I often make mine with fishing line along the edge of the ruffles, no worry about what color sequins to use and certainly much more affordable. I prefer the ruffled edges on the ruffles. After the first pair I can assemble a pair in :30-:40. Not difficult, just takes patience. I have used many different shapes for the ruffles. I think it's fun to change the design a bit.
